15 Points on Organizing
A good friend recently reminded me that there is a big difference between activism and organizing. Activism is to be involved at some level in political struggle; organizing is to make that struggle effective by planning for success. Organizing requires … Continue reading
Report-Back From Unist’ot’en Solidarity Event
On December 7th, Deep Green Resistance Seattle held a solidarity event, fundraiser, and info session for the Unist’ot’en Camp. The Unist’ot’en Camp is a resistance community whose purpose is to protect sovereign Wet’suwet’en territory from several proposed pipelines from the … Continue reading
